Solution for 180=7(h-2)+19 equation:



180=7(h-2)+19
We move all terms to the left:
180-(7(h-2)+19)=0
We calculate terms in parentheses: -(7(h-2)+19), so:
7(h-2)+19
We multiply parentheses
7h-14+19
We add all the numbers together, and all the variables
7h+5
Back to the equation:
-(7h+5)
We get rid of parentheses
-7h-5+180=0
We add all the numbers together, and all the variables
-7h+175=0
We move all terms containing h to the left, all other terms to the right
-7h=-175
h=-175/-7
h=+25
